You don't have to die before your children get your legacy.
Years ago, as a struggling 19-year-old dad to a two-year-old boy named Tyler, I came home to hear about his behavior. I walked toward him — and he ran and hid. When I found him he was crying. He said, “I'm afraid of you because you're going to spank me.”
I cried. And in that moment, flashbacks of getting punched in the face by my own father-figure flooded my mind.
That day changed the direction of my life. It's also the reason I teach what I call Default-Mode Parenting — the legacy that was programmed into you by your own father, parent, or mentor, and how to rewrite it before it writes your children.
